Message type: E = Error
Message class: MIMA - Messages for Master Data Admin. Insurance Object
Message number: 200
Message text: *** Messages for Account Creation Variants ******************************

- *** Messages for Account Creation Variants ****************************** ?The SAP error message MIMA200 typically relates to issues with account creation variants in the SAP system, particularly in the context of financial accounting or controlling. This message can occur when there are problems with the configuration or setup of account creation variants, which are used to define how accounts are created in the system.
Cause:
- Missing Configuration: The account creation variant may not be properly configured in the system.
- Incorrect Settings: There may be incorrect settings in the account creation variant that do not meet the required criteria for account creation.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to create accounts using the specified variant.
-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the master data or other related configurations that prevent the account from being created.
Solution:
Check Configuration: Verify the configuration of the account creation variant in the SAP system. Ensure that all required fields and settings are correctly defined.
- Navigate to the configuration settings for account creation variants (usually found in the Financial Accounting or Controlling module).
- Ensure that the variant is active and properly set up.
Review Settings: Look for any incorrect settings in the account creation variant that may be causing the issue. This includes checking the account group, field status, and other related parameters.
Authorization Check: Ensure that the user attempting to create the account has the necessary authorizations. This can be checked in the user roles and profiles assigned to the user.
Data Validation: Check for any inconsistencies in the master data or related configurations. Ensure that all required data is available and correctly formatted.
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ific details related to the MIMA200 message and account creation variants.
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al SAP team for further assistance.
